Follow on looms as Pakistan slumps to 147-9
By FRED ATKINS
Associated Press
2010-07-31 12:56 AM
Pakistan has staggered to 147-9 at stumps on day two of the first test in reply to England's 354, still needing 8 to avoid the follow on.

James Anderson took 5-49 and Steven Finn 3-20, while Shoaib Malik was Pakistan's topscorer with 38 from 53 balls, with six fours, before bad light stopped play at Trent Bridge on Friday.

Earlier, Mohammad Asif took 5-77, as England lost its last six wickets for 17 runs.

Eoin Morgan was out for 130 while Paul Collingwood departed for 82.
